The Origins of the Surname Beroiz

The surname Beroiz is of Spanish origin and is believed to have originated in the Navarre region of northern Spain. It is derived from the Basque word "berotz," which means "place of shepherds." The name likely originated as a topographic surname for someone who lived in a place where shepherds grazed their flocks.

Early Records

Records of the surname Beroiz date back to the 16th century in Spain, with mentions of individuals bearing the name in Navarre and other regions. The surname is relatively rare, with only around 313 incidences in Spain, making it a unique and distinctive surname.

Variant Spellings

As with many surnames, the spelling of Beroiz may have evolved over time. Variants of the surname include Beroy, Berois, Berouz, and Berweis. These variations can be attributed to factors such as regional dialects, phonetic spellings, and migration patterns.
